Climate And Weather Conditions
Victoria’s unique climate plays a huge role in the success of your exterior painting project. With its mix of rain, wind, and sun, timing is everything. To ensure the best results, plan your painting during a dry period with mild temperatures. This helps the paint to dry properly and adhere to the surface.
- Avoid rainy days: Paint needs time to dry without moisture.
- Watch for extreme heat: Too much sun can cause the paint to dry too quickly, leading to cracks.
- Consider humidity levels: High humidity can prevent paint from setting correctly.
Surface Preparation
Preparing the surface is a step you cannot skip. A clean, smooth surface means the paint will stick better and look smoother. Here’s what to do:
- Clean the walls: Remove dirt, mold, and peeling paint.
- Sand rough spots: Create a smooth base for the new coat.
- Repair damage: Fix any cracks or holes before painting.
- Prime the surface: Use a quality primer for a solid foundation.
Remember, the time spent on surface prep can make or break the paint job’s longevity.

Steps For A Successful Exterior Painting Project
Steps for a Successful Exterior Painting Project are crucial for enhancing your home’s curb appeal in Victoria. The right approach ensures lasting beauty and protection against the elements.
Surface Inspection And Repairs
Start with a thorough surface inspection. Look for any cracks, holes, or damages. These imperfections need fixing before painting. Ignoring them leads to poor paint adhesion and longevity.
- Check for mildew, mold, and rot.
- Repair cracks and gaps with filler.
- Sand rough areas until smooth.
Ensure the surface is clean. A power wash removes dirt, dust, and debris, providing a clean canvas for new paint.
Priming And Painting
Priming is next. It helps paint stick better and last longer. Use a high-quality primer suited for your home’s exterior.
- Apply primer evenly.
- Let it dry completely.
Now, move on to painting. Choose a paint that can handle Victoria’s weather. Apply paint in thin, even coats.
- Start from the top and work your way down.
- Use brushes for edges and rollers for large areas.
Allow each coat to dry before applying the next one. This avoids drips and gives a professional finish.

Estimating Paint Quantity And Cost
Knowing how much paint to buy is the first step. Measure your home’s exterior or consult a professional for an estimate. A gallon of paint covers approximately 350 square feet. Consider the number of coats needed.
House Size (sq ft) | Gallons Needed (1 coat) | Estimated Cost |
1,500 | 5 | $200 |
2,500 | 8 | $320 |
4,000 | 12 | $480 |
Prices vary based on paint quality. High-quality paints are more durable but cost more. Choose the best option within your budget.

How Do I Estimate Exterior Paint?
To estimate exterior paint, measure your home’s square footage, subtract windows and doors, and divide by the paint coverage rate. Account for multiple coats and primer if needed. Purchase extra for touch-ups.
